SunPower Corporation has completed a one-megawatt solar power system at the Yolo County Justice Campus in Woodland, California.
The facility is owned by Yolo County and financed by Bank of America bonds subsidized by the Recovery Act, along with a 15-year loan from the California Energy Commission (see this BrighterEnergy.org story).
It is expected to achieve $8.8 million in energy cost savings over the next 25 years.
